Output e6858d70e8457ee281c28d9e51b3ad38ba4f361588f33b4a9de236b30819c525:1

value
1589586
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b0ef9417b3bceeeb72420d1d7c26998bee437def OP_EQUALVERIFY OP_CHECKSIG
address
1H8Yvy6n9Njtr1aWgv7Y84qeijWFFfL8PZ
transaction
e6858d70e8457ee281c28d9e51b3ad38ba4f361588f33b4a9de236b30819c525
spent
true